Freelancing: Your Gateway to Online Earnings
Freelancing has become a popular choice for young people looking to make money online. Platforms like Upwork, Fiverr, and Freelancer connect you with clients seeking a variety of services, from graphic design to writing and programming. To succeed in freelancing, focus on building a strong portfolio and networking with potential clients.

Online Courses and Tutorials
Teaching others what you know is a great way to make money online. Platforms like Udemy, Teachable, and Coursera allow you to create and sell courses on a wide range of topics. Identify your expertise and create content that addresses the needs of your target audience.

Affiliate Marketing: Promoting Products for Commissions
Affiliate marketing involves promoting products or services and earning a commission for each sale or referral. Platforms like Amazon Associates, ClickBank, and ShareASale offer a wide range of products to promote. To succeed in affiliate marketing, focus on building trust with your audience and providing valuable content.

Dropshipping: Selling Products Without Inventory
Dropshipping is a popular e-commerce model that allows you to sell products without holding inventory. By partnering with dropshipping suppliers, you can list products on your online store and have them shipped directly to your customers. This model requires minimal upfront investment but requires careful product selection and marketing.
Virtual Assistance: Providing Administrative Support
Virtual assistance involves providing administrative support to businesses from a remote location. Tasks can range from data entry to customer service and social media management. Platforms like Belay and Zirtual connect virtual assistants with clients seeking remote administrative support.
